HIP 5238

HIP 5238 is a K-type (Orange) star.

At a distance of roughly 1,315 light-years, HIP 5238 is a distant star lying deep within the Milky Way galaxy.

HIP 5238 is classified as a spectral class K star (K-type (Orange)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.

HIP 5238 has an apparent magnitude of +8.56,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its orange h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+1.347.
